.cont-gf h3{
}

#focus_zoom img{
}

#focus_zoom .ray1-photo{
	float:left;
	margin:0px 0px 0px 10px;
	width:150px;
}


#focus_zoom .ray1-conteneur{
	margin-left:175px;
	width:490px;
	padding-bottom:5px;
}


#focus_zoom .ray2-conteneur{
	float:left;
	width:95px;
	height:115px;
	margin:5px 15px 5px 8px;
}

#focus_zoom .ray2-conteneur h5{
	margin:0 0 0 0px;
	padding:0 0 0 8px;
	font-size:11px;
	color:#404040;
	font-weight:normal;
	background:url('/app/public/theme/site/default//images/fl-gris.gif') no-repeat 0px 4px;
}
#focus_zoom .ray2-conteneur h5 a{
	color:#404040;
	font-weight:normal;
}


#focus_zoom .ray-sep{
	clear:left;
	margin:10px;
}

#main #top-vente, #main #bonne-affaire, #main #new-prod{
	float:left;
	width:220px;
	height:auto;
	background:#F9F7F8;
}
#main #bonne-affaire .focus-mini-titre-gris{
	width:220px;
}

#main #top-vente .focus-content, #main #bonne-affaire .focus-content, #main #new-prod .focus-content{
	padding-bottom:0;
	padding-left:10px;
	padding-right:10px;
	line-height:12px;
}

#main #top-vente, #main #bonne-affaire{
	margin-right:22px;
}

#main #top-vente img, #main #bonne-affaire img, #main #new-prod img{
	border:1px solid #C8C8C8;
	width:100px;
}

#main .focus-content-desc{
	float:right;
	width:90px;
}

#main .focus-content .focus-prix{
	background:none;
	width:100px;
	text-align:center;
	padding:5px 0 0 0;
}
#main .focus-content .prix{
	font-size:14px;
}
